Building raising services involve elevating existing structures to protect them from floodwaters, prevent foundation issues, or comply with local elevation requirements. The process typically includes lifting the entire building or specific sections using specialized equipment and techniques, followed by foundation reinforcement or replacement. This service is often performed in conjunction with foundation repairs or upgrades, ensuring that the building remains stable and secure after the raising process is complete. Building raising can be a complex project that requires careful planning and coordination with experienced local contractors.

This service helps address a range of problems associated with flood-prone areas, including flood damage, water intrusion, and foundation deterioration. By raising a building above anticipated flood levels, property owners can reduce the risk of costly water damage and mold growth. Additionally, building raising can help properties meet local floodplain management regulations, which may require elevating structures to minimize flood risk. It also provides an opportunity to inspect and repair underlying foundation issues that may have developed over time, enhancing the overall stability of the property.

Foundation Assessment - Evaluating the existing foundation typically costs between $200 and $800, depending on the property's size and complexity. This step is essential before proceeding with building raising services. Local pros can provide detailed assessments tailored to specific needs.

Permitting and Inspection - Securing necessary permits and inspections generally ranges from $100 to $500. Costs vary based on local regulations and property location, with some areas requiring additional documentation or approvals.

Building Raising Equipment - The cost of renting or using specialized equipment for raising a building usually falls between $2,000 and $10,000. The total expense depends on the structure's size, height, and access conditions.

Labor and Service Fees - Labor costs for building raising services typically range from $5,000 to $20,000. This includes the work of local contractors, with prices influenced by project complexity and local labor rates.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is building raising? Building raising involves elevating a structure to prevent flood damage, improve foundation stability, or accommodate new construction needs by using specialized equipment and techniques.

Why consider building raising services? Building raising can help protect properties from flood risks, extend the lifespan of a building, or prepare a site for future development by adjusting the building’s height.

How do local pros perform building raising? Professionals typically lift the structure using hydraulic jacks, then reinforce or replace the foundation before lowering the building back into place securely.

Is building raising suitable for all types of buildings? Building raising is most common for residential and small commercial buildings, but suitability depends on the structure’s design and condition, which local contractors can assess.
